I won't lie, I am envious of all you Treegrowers out there, but I only have a 6x4 room, so 4 pounder plants aren't going to be on my grow table anytime soon. But I wanted to share with all of you a variation on lighting for growing trees for you space conscious folk.

Apparently this technique has been used to get, purportedly, 2 lbs per plant.

Basically they hang the lights vertically as you already do, except they hang 1 light directly over each plant. The plant is then vegged for 3 weeks or so and the branches are all trained to grow around the bulb like a vertical setup. In the end, if all goes well, you will have single lights surrounded by a wall of dank, sticky, trichome laden, frosty buds that smell so good...or so I've read.

I've never done this, but the idea seemed novel. I thought I'd share that with you.
